ABSTRACT FROM ADVERTISEMENT SHEETS—

25th July, Thursday, last day for inspecting Assessment Roll at the School House, for Portobello Road District.

1st August, Thursday, 11 a.m., proposal to extend the boundaries of Waipori Road District, to be brought before the General Road Board.

1st August, Thursday, 11 o’clock, West Taieri Road Board will apply to General Road Board for power to levy further Rates on Lands, Houses, &c., within the District.

1st August, Thursday, 11 o’clock, East Taieri Road Board will apply to General Road Board for authority to levy further Rates on Annual Value of Property.

1st August, Thursday, 11 o’clock, General Road Board will consider and decide upon application to unite the Road Boards of Sawyer’s Bay and Havant.

JOHN LOGAN,
Secretary to Superintendent.

GLENAVON ROAD DISTRICT.—Election of a Local Board of Road Trustees.—Notice is hereby given that, in pursuance of the “Otago Roads Ordinance, 1865,” the first meeting of persons liable to be rated is hereby appointed to be held at the house of Mr. Wm. Strain, within the said district, on Friday, the 9th day of August, 1867, at 12 o’clock, for the purpose of electing a Local Board of Road Trustees for the year ensuing.

Note.—The attention of ratepayers is specially directed to the 9th, 10th, and 11th Clauses of the “Otago Road Ordinance, 1865,” for mode of procedure at electoral meetings, and other information.

T. FRASER, Deputy Superintendent.

Dunedin, July 23, 1867.

NOTICE.—SALE OF CROWN LANDS.—Section 10, Block IX, 11, Block IX, and 20, Block II, Town of Outram; Sections 5, Block I, and 12, Block IV, Town of Balclutha; Sections 21 and 22, Block XVII, 34, Block LXXIII, 27, Block LXXII, 6, Block LXXI, and 15, Block XVII, Oamaru Town, having been offered for sale by auction and not sold: Notice is hereby given that applications have been made to purchase the same at the upset price, in accordance with the 27th Section of the “Waste Lands Act, 1866.” Any person other than the present applicants, desirous of purchasing such Sections, must apply for the same at the Land Office, Dunedin, on or before Wednesday, the 14th day of August next, otherwise the said lands will be sold to the before mentioned applicants, on the date before stated.

TELEGRAPHIC CHARGES.—On and after the First day of August, 1867, the following Scale of Charges will come into force on the lines undermentioned.

ORDINARY CHARGES.—Minimum Charge, 10 Words.

FROM. TO. RATE.
Tokomairiro to Lawrence, and vice versa 1d. per word
Tokomairiro to Clyde, 2d.
Tokomairiro to Queenstown, 3d.
Lawrence to Clyde, 1½d.
Lawrence to Queenstown, 2d.
Clyde to Queenstown, 1½d.

PRESS CHARGES.—For Messages intended for bona fide Publication.

FROM. TO. RATE.
Tokomairiro to Lawrence, and vice versa 6d. 10 words, or fraction of 10 words
Tokomairiro to Clyde, 8d.
Tokomairiro to Queenstown 9d.
Lawrence to Clyde 7d.
Lawrence to Queenstown 8d.
Clyde to Queenstown 7d.

GEORGE DUNCAN,
Secretary for Land and Works.

22nd July, 1867.

ACCEPTED TENDERS.—Contract No. 260, for alterations, additions and repairs, at the Custom House, Port Chalmers; F. J. Serle, £115.

GEORGE DUNCAN, Secretary Public Works.
